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-3, the present invention provides a technical solution: the utility model provides a product processing is with turning over mechanism of riveting, includes shaping upper die base 1 and the shaping die holder 7 that is located under the shaping upper die base 1, the lower extreme of shaping upper die base 1 is connected with shaping mould 2, the inside of mould 2 is equipped with shaping upper die benevolence 3 on the shaping, the upper end of shaping die holder 7 is equipped with shaping lower mould 5, the inside of shaping lower mould 5 is equipped with shaping lower die benevolence 4, the lower extreme of shaping die holder 7 is connected with base 8, the inside shaping reset spring 6 that is equipped with of base 8, the upper end of shaping reset spring 6 is stretched into and is connected in the bottom of shaping lower die benevolence 4 behind the shaping die holder 7.
Specifically, the base 8 is internally provided with a limiting rod 9, and the forming reset spring 6 is sleeved outside the limiting rod 9.
Specifically, the upper forming die 2 is connected to the lower end of the upper forming die holder 1 through a bolt, and the lower forming die 5 is connected to the upper end of the lower forming die holder 7 through a bolt.
Specifically, when the forming die is used, the upper forming die core 2 and the lower forming die core 5 are closed, and after the upper forming die core 3 and the lower forming die core 4 are closed and pressed, a product is turned over and formed, the formed product is ejected out of the lower forming die core 5 through the forming reset spring 6, and the forming die is automatically released. The product forming size and shape are controlled by the upper forming die 2 and the lower forming die 5.
